Q1: How is my commission calculated for each ticket sold? #
A:
- Your commission is typically calculated as a percentage of the ticket price for every ticket sold through your event listing.
- The specific percentage may vary based on the event type, ticket pricing tier, or any special promotional arrangements set by the organizer.
- Detailed breakdowns of your earnings are available in your Agent Dashboard, where you can see the commission per ticket and total earnings for each event.
Q2: How can I track my commission earnings? #
A:
- EventZo provides a dedicated Agent Dashboard where you can monitor real-time statistics, including the number of tickets sold, gross sales, and commission earned for each event.
- The dashboard also offers detailed reports that break down performance metrics by event, ticket type, and date range, enabling you to assess trends and optimize your efforts.
Q3: What is the approval process for the events I upload? #
A:
- Every event you upload goes through a verification process to ensure its authenticity and quality.
- The approval process includes checking that all event details (date, time, venue, and description) are accurate and that high-quality images are provided.
- Duplicate listings or events that do not meet quality standards will be flagged for revision or rejected.
- You will receive notifications regarding the status of your submissions, and if any issues are found, you’ll be given guidelines on how to correct them.
Q4: What quality standards do I need to meet when uploading events? #
A:
- Ensure that each event is genuine, well-documented, and includes accurate details such as the correct date, time, and location.
- High-quality visuals (photos or videos) are essential—images should be clear, well-lit, and relevant to the event.
- Provide comprehensive descriptions and avoid duplicate listings.
- Adhering to these standards not only helps maintain the integrity of the platform but also improves your chances of earning commissions.
Q5: How quickly are commission payouts processed? #
A:
- Commission payouts are typically processed on a scheduled basis after an event concludes and ticket sales are finalized.
- The system automatically calculates and updates your commission, and payments are transferred to your chosen payment method (such as direct bank transfer or digital wallet) within a few days of event completion.
- You will receive a notification confirming the payout, along with details about the amount and transaction reference.
Q6: What should I do if I disagree with a commission calculation or if my event listing is rejected? #
A:
- If you believe there has been an error in your commission calculation, first review the detailed breakdown in your Agent Dashboard.
- For any discrepancies or if your event listing is rejected, refer to the specific feedback provided in the approval notification.
- You can contact EventZo support through the in-app help center or via email for further clarification. Provide any relevant details, such as event IDs or error messages, to help resolve the issue promptly.
